Recently I purchased old version of cubase for my G3 running Mac os 9 . I read in cubase installing guide that virtual memory should be turned off before running cubase. So, I went to memory control panel and turned virtual memory off. Then I restart computer. Mac powered up, monitor lit up, I saw usual "starting up" but few seconds later on monitor appeared white rectangle with black bomb pictured on left side. Mac doesn't correspondning anymore with keyboard, mouse clicks...Is this kind of system crush? What should I do? Please, help! Thanks in advance .

start up with extensions off

start up with extensions off by holding shift. you should be able to boot and turn on virtual memory again, and hope that your program installs with that turned on, because by the looks of it, it doesnt when its turned off :-)
